This data set includes 5.5km of Yingke / Daman irrigation area in the middle reaches of Heihe River × The continuous observation data of 50 soilnet nodes densely distributed in the 5.5km observation matrix from June 2012 to February 2013 are mainly used to capture the temporal and spatial variation characteristics of small-scale (~ 100m) soil moisture. The 50 nodes have the same configuration, including four layers of sisomop probes (TDT principle) of 4cm, 10cm, 20cm and 40cm, and observe two variables of soil moisture and soil temperature at the same time; The observation time and frequency is 10 minutes. This data set can provide a spatio-temporal continuous observation data set for remote sensing estimation and remote sensing authenticity test of key hydrothermal variables on heterogeneous surface, eco hydrological research, irrigation optimization management and so on.
